Description Intermittent claudication, which is caused by peripheral artery disease, affects millions of Europeans, leading to severe disability and adverse health consequences. Despite the established effectiveness of exercise and the recommendation in guidelines, physiotherapy treatment is rarely offered to these patients. An exception to that is the Netherlands, where the Royal Dutch Society for Physiotherapy (KNGF) in collaboration with Chronic CareNet have been actively promoting treatment for Intermittent Claudication. In this webinar we will present the guidelines for physiotherapy treatment for Intermittent Claudication, developed by KNGF.
